Damaged Seals

If a window seal fails, moisture may enter between the two glass panes and create fog or double glazing repairs condensation. This can affect how well windows are insulated, and can result in greater energy costs as you need to utilize more cooling or heating. Foggy windows can also make it hard to enjoy the view outside, and can reduce the appearance of your home.

If you notice any problems with your double glazing, it is important to seek out a professional for help to fix or replace the window seals. If you do this, you will save money and increase the efficiency and comfort of your home.

Window-Repairs.-150x150.jpgDouble glazing was created to cut down on the energy bills of homeowners by insulating their homes. Insulated glass is made from two glass panes that are joined by spacers, then filled with inert gases like xenon, argon, or krypton to reduce heat transfer. When a window seal fails the insulating gases get released, making the windows less efficient in saving energy.

A damaged window seal could cause many problems including decreased energy efficiency, leakages of water and security issues. It is essential to replace seals as soon as they are damaged in order to avoid these problems. A glazier will be capable of replacing the seals quickly and effectively, making sure that your double glazing is in good working order.

Condensation on the Panes

If you see a haze or condensation on your double glazed repairs near me glazing panes, it is an indication that the seal has failed. The gas that is used to insulate the sealed unit will have evaporated. This is a significant issue and it means that your windows do not provide the same level of thermal performance as they once did.

It is possible to find condensation in your double-glazed windows when you are drying your clothes in a space with low ventilation or damp conditions. This type of condensation typically appears at night when the glass is colder and disappears during the day when the sun rises. This is a common occurrence and is not a sign of a problem with your windows or the glass itself.

Condensation or misting on the outside of your double-glazed windows can be caused by the lack of ventilation in the room or damp conditions, or due to the use of certain cleaning products that contain harsh chemicals. These products can cause damage to the seals that keep moisture from the insulation gap between the panes. If you are experiencing this issue it is advisable to have an expert replace your seal to restore the insulation properties of your windows.

You can save money by only replacing the glass units. You can reduce the risk of future condensation by ensuring that your home is well-ventilated and by keeping humidity levels as low as possible. For example, when bathing or showering it is best to make use of the extractor fans and open a window to prevent excessive moisture from accumulating. It is also a good idea to cover pots and pans during cooking, or use a dehumidifier in the area where condensation frequently occurs.
